Transaction f3363c55e8690b4959b88e720cd852b414d7870476b8396c102667b427529806

2 Input
2 Outputs
  • f3363c55e8690b4959b88e720cd852b414d7870476b8396c102667b427529806:0
  • value  6415000
    address  1DRguvwRDMRHfCWiD7LiUjrmMJLStz99gx
  • f3363c55e8690b4959b88e720cd852b414d7870476b8396c102667b427529806:1
  • value  37438
    address  1PSQUySqa422a5XctkKZkZ3g7G6Cnvqkge